Police exhume corpse of missing motorcyclist, arrest suspect, 23 drug peddlers in A’ibom

By Ogenyi Ogenyi, Uyo

The Police in Akwa Ibom has identified and exhumed the corpse of a commercial motorcyclist who was declared missing in Etim Ekpo Local Council of the State last year.

It has also arrested one Emmanuel Silas in Connection with the crime and arrested 23 other drug suspects at a fishing port in Mbo Local Council of the state.

A police statement endorsed by the State Police Public Relations Officer, Timfon John and made available to newsmen in Uyo yesterday reallws that he Command recalls that on or about 11th of November 2025, at about 11:00 a.m., the Command received an information that an unidentified commercial motorcyclist was cornered at Ikot Esop Village, robbed of his motorcycle, and subsequently went missing.

“Following the report, an investigative machinery was immediately activated to unravel the circumstances surrounding the incident.

“After months of sustained intelligence gathering and investigation, the Command on Friday , 6th February 2026, at about 12:00 noon, arrested one Emmanuel Silas, male, in connection to the crime.

“Upon arrest, the suspect made useful statements to investigators, which led Police operatives to the scene of the crime. There, the victim was discovered to have been murdered and buried in a shallow grave, as indicated by the suspect. The remains were subsequently exhumed, photographed, and preserved for forensic examination and possible autopsy.

“Investigation is ongoing to establish the full circumstances surrounding the crime, recover the stolen motorcycle, and track down other suspected accomplices who are currently at large.” The statement said..

It assured the public that all individuals involved in the heinous act will be brought to justice and called on
members of the public to continue to support the Police with credible information, as such cooperation remained critical to crime detection and prevention.

The arrest of the other 23 suspects another statement said followed a coordinated raid of identified criminal black spots within Ibaka Fishing Port where large quantities of suspected illicit drugs and other criminal exhibits were seized.

“Between 9:40 p.m. on Wednesday, 5th February 2025, and 12:15 a.m. of Thursday, 6th February 2025, operatives of the Command, acting on credible information, carried out a strategic night operation targeting criminal hideouts within the Ibaka axis.

“During the raid, operatives searched several identified black spots at the Ibaka Fishing Port, leading to the arrest of one Sampson Newstyle ‘M’, one Godgift Benabinte ‘M’, one Michael Asukwo ‘M’, one Prince Ene ‘M’, One Goodnews Asukwo ‘M’, one Golden Edu ‘M’ abd 17 other suspect.

“Investigation is ongoing to determine the extent of the suspects’ involvement in criminal activities and to identify other individuals connected to the drug network operating within the area.” It stated.
